YOUR RESPONSIBILITIES:  

The responsibilities for this role are below; you may support projects of varying complexity based on skill and organizational priorities.  

  • Build and understand complex financial models. 

  • Perform complex financial analysis with minimal oversight. 

  • Create high-impact presentation materials using PowerPoint, Excel, Word and other relevant presentations to support the effort of the team. 

  • Work well as part of a team in a high stress environment. 

  • Develop good working relationships with peers and seniors in Credit, Capital Markets and the rest of the organization. 

  • Manage priorities while working on a number of high priority opportunities simultaneously. 

  • Complete basic credit and corporate finance overview and analysis independently. 

  • Serve as support to the Managing Directors and be capable of making internal and external software programs. 

  • Provide support to partnering businesses by assessing whether securities products and capital markets services would be appropriate for a particular client and working with business partners to provide those products and services to clients. 

  • Other Duties: Performing other duties as assigned, adapting to new tasks or shifts in priorities as necessary to support your team’s and the company’s mission.

What you need to know about the Charlotte Tech Scene

Ranked among the hottest tech cities in 2024 by CompTIA, Charlotte is quickly cementing its place as a major U.S. tech hub. Home to more than 90,000 tech workers, the city’s ecosystem is primed for continued growth, fueled by billions in annual funding from heavyweights like Microsoft and RevTech Labs, which has created thousands of fintech jobs and made the city a go-to for tech pros looking for their next big opportunity.

Key Facts About Charlotte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 90,859; 6.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Lowe’s, Bank of America, TIAA, Microsoft, Honeywell
  • Key Industries: Fintech, artificial intelligence, cybersecurity, cloud computing, e-commerce
  • Funding Landscape: $3.1 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(CED)
  • Notable Investors: Microsoft, Google, Falfurrias Management Partners, RevTech Labs Foundation
  • Research Centers and Universities: University of North Carolina at Charlotte, Northeastern University, North Carolina Research Campus
